On 17/12/24 09:51, Florian Weimer wrote:
> Unconditionally define it to false for static builds.
>
> This avoids the awkward use of weak_extern for _dl_rtld_map
> in checks that cannot be possibly true on static builds.
LGTM, thanks.
Reviewed-by: Adhemerval Zanella <adhemerval.zanella@linaro.org>

> diff --git a/sysdeps/generic/ldsodefs.h b/sysdeps/generic/ldsodefs.h
> index 91447a5e77..84724ac37b 100644
> --- a/sysdeps/generic/ldsodefs.h
> +++ b/sysdeps/generic/ldsodefs.h
> @@ -1329,10 +1329,17 @@ rtld_active (void)
> return GLRO(dl_init_all_dirs) != NULL;
> }
>
> +/* Returns true of L is the link map of the dynamic linker itself. */
> +static inline bool
> +is_rtld_link_map (const struct link_map *l)
> +{
> + return l == &GL(dl_rtld_map);
> +}
> +
> static inline struct auditstate *
> link_map_audit_state (struct link_map *l, size_t index)
> {
> - if (l == &GL (dl_rtld_map))
> + if (is_rtld_link_map (l))
> /* The auditstate array is stored separately. */
> return &GL (dl_rtld_auditstate) [index];
> else
> @@ -1395,6 +1402,13 @@ void DL_ARCH_FIXUP_ATTRIBUTE _dl_audit_pltexit (struct link_map *l,
> attribute_hidden;
>
> #else /* !SHARED */
> +/* No special dynamic linker link map in static builds. */
> +static inline bool
> +is_rtld_link_map (const struct link_map *l)
> +{
> + return false;
> +}
> +
> static inline void
> _dl_audit_objclose (struct link_map *l)
> {
